Standby current I0 in ON condition: typically 8 mA depending on the signal output Trip current (bimetal) typically 0.4 A (only in the event of a failure, until physical disconnection) Visual status l multicoloured LED: indication Green: - device is ON (S1 = ON) load circuit connected Orange: - overload or short circuit until electronic disconnection Red: - device switched OFF electronically load circuit OFF - undervoltage (UB < 8 V) OFF: - manually OFF (S1 = OFF) load circuit physically isolated or device is dead-voltage l Potential-free signal contact l On/off position of the switch S1 Load circuit Load output power MOSFET switching output (plus switching) Overload and short typically 1.2 x IN circuit disconnection with active current limitation Trip times for see time/current characteristic electronic disconnection overload trip time typically 500 ms short circuit trip time depending on current rating (see table 1) for physical isolation typically 5 s Temperature disconnection internal temperature monitoring with physical isolation Undervoltage with hysteresis, no reset required: monitoring »OFF« at UB < 14 V of load output »ON« at UB > 17 V Switch-on delay tStart typically 2 ms after each ON operation, reset and after applying of UB Capacitive loads up to 40,000 µF Free-wheeling diode external free-wheeling diode recommended for inductive load Parallel connection of not allowed several load outputs Technical data (Tamb = 25 °C, UB = DC – 24 V)

www.e-t-a.de 2325 ESS31-T Signal inputs / outputs (wiring diagrams) Typical time/current characteristic (Tamb = 25 °C) The auxiliary contacts are shown in OFF or fault condition without signal input with signal output f single singnal, make contact without signal input with signal output f single singnal, break contact operating condition 13-14 closed fault condition 13-14 open operating condition 11-12 open fault condition 11-12 closed LINE +LOAD 0V 3 I > LINE +LOAD 0V 3 trip time depends on rated current (see table 1) IK 10000 1000 1 2 4 ...times rated current 100 0,5 0,1 0,01 3 5 max. 1.35 x IN disconnection and current limitation typically 1.2 x IN min. 1.05 x IN trip time in seconds l The overload trip time is typically 500 ms (e.g. ESS31-T-…-6 A) l The electronic current limitation typically intervenes from 1.2 x under all overload conditions (independent of power supply and load circuit resistance) typically 1.2 times rated current is applied until disconnection. The corresponding current limitation value ILimit depends on the current rating of the device I N. l Without the current limitation getting into effect at typically 1.2 x I N there would be a much higher overcurrent in the event of an over - load or short circuit. l Reset of the circuit breaker is only possible approximately 10 sec after tripping.

Description of installation: In case of the device block, first plug-in the busbars, then do the wiring. Max. 10 plug-in cycles for busbars allowed. Recommendation: Max. 10 devices should be connected with one busbar, then a new busbar should be applied. Table of possible busbar lengths
